Subject: [PATCH v2] Add MSM USB Device Controller support
Date: Tue, 9 Nov 2010 16:48:09 +0530 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1289301494-26150-1-git-send-email-pkondeti@codeaurora.org> (raw)
This patch series adds basic support for USB device controller found in MSM
family of SOCs. This driver is already being used in Android devices.
This driver is tested with Android(ADB + Mass storage, RNDIS), ethernet,
and file storage gadgets. All the USBCV Ch9 Tests and usbtest test cases
are passed. Tested against v2.6.37-rc1
This driver is originally authored by Google and is available at
http://android.git.kernel.org/?p=kernel/experimental.git
Changelog:
V1-->V2
1. Data structure comments are annotated as per kernel-doc
2. Replaced custom macros with dev_info/dev_err/dev_dbg
3. Implemented set_wedge method
4. Implemented "vbus" debugfs file to simulate cable connect and disconnect
5. Fixed a bug in remote wakeup support where remote wakeup condition is not
cleared upon reset
